POSITION SUMMARY

Provide administrative support to the Career Services team. Perform high level of customer services to students, faculty, staff, and internal and external customers on a daily basis.   Answer inquiries over the phone, via email and in person to internal and external customers regarding Career Services resources and service offerings. Assist in providing Career Services offerings/services. Enter and maintain student data in systems and compile statistical data for reporting purposes.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

Reasonable Accommodations Statement

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. Reasonable Accommodations may be made to enable qualified individuals with disabilities to perform the functions identified in the job description.

Essential Functions Statement(s)

  • Perform high level of customer services to students, faculty, staff, and internal and external customers. Serve as first point of contact for students, community service representatives and college staff. Greet internal and external customers, determine nature and purpose of the visit, and provide appropriate service or referral.
  • Provide technical and administrative support for the Career Services Referrals and To Do items.  Respond to Career Services emails, texting queue, etc.
  • Provide administrative support for the Career Services team. Coordinate travel arrangements, take meeting minutes, order supplies, pay invoices/reconcile credit card statements, enter student transactions, run reports, etc.
  • Assist students/employers using the college job board, update/manage Career Services HUB page, maintain Career Services website and social media platforms.
  • Assist with creation, changes and maintenance of department master schedule.
  • Provide service to customers on career assessments, job search tools and resume reviews.
  • Assist in developing and preparing for Special Events.
  • Perform Career Closet duties that may consist of maintaining inventory, assisting visitors, and coordinating Foundation end of year report.
  • Update/create marketing and survey materials for department.
  • Provide administrative support to other Student Services departments as requested.
